ROTOR BLADE VIBRATION MODES AND FREQUENCIES
Abstract
The numerical evaluation has been given for certain exact solutions of the differential equa tion of motion of a flexible rotor blade under the action of centrifugal force and inertia, giving the natural frequencies of free vibration and the deflection curves or modes of the dif ferent possible types of vibration. These numeri cal results apply to various degrees and kinds of blade taper, and they have been tabulated and plotted. From the results for the mathematical taper forms listed, the frequencies of the various odes for non- mathematical taper forms, as used in most actual blades, can be interpolated fairly accurately according to the degree of taper, specified by the distance of the blade centroid from the axis, in terms of the tip radius. Blade root conditions influence the modes and fre quencies. In general these can be covered by the location of the flapping hinge, or the equivalent hinge position for built-in blade roots. Hinge location is one of the variables included in the calculations, so that its effect, which is not very sensitive to taper, can easily be found.
